Chasetown rain goals on relegated Retford

Chasetown continued their push for the Evo-Stik Premier playoffs with a straightforward 4-0 success at bottom club Retford United.

While the already relegated Nottinghamshire side battled hard early on, their inability to convert chances proved their downfall and the Scholars took control to dominate the second half after debutant Chris Morris had opened the scoring just prior to the break.

The Badgers had the first couple of attacks with a corner in the second minute plucked away by Darren Acton in the Scholars goal while a free kick from Mark Brammer on the right was headed wide of the far post.

The hosts were having the better of a fairly slow-paced opening period and a corner from Brammer was headed wide in the ninth minute, before the Scholars showed signs of a fightback via Gary Birch and Ben Jevons but the Retford defence cancelled them out each time.

A throw-in from the right by Niall O’Brien gave Matt Booth a great chance to put the Badgers ahead on the half-hour but he stabbed his shot wide from ten yards, and a couple of other close chances went begging as the hosts struggled with their finishing.

The wet conditions slowed the pace further until Chasetown took the lead in the 43rd minute when Morris netted his maiden Scholars goal from a well-timed Jimmy Turner cross and some great work by Ramone Stephens.

Chasetown continued in similar positive and attacking fashion after the break and on 55 minutes their lead was doubled when a rare John Branch corner from the left found Jevons at the far post and his neat free header nestled in the corner of the net.

The Scholars were now in control and on 69 minutes Stephens produced another fine run down the right and unleashed a perfect cross to allow Lee Parsons to head the ball off the crossbar before bouncing off keeper Luke Herriott and into the net.

Substitute Danny Smith was next to burst through after beating two defenders but his shot went over the bar, before Retford produced a good run down the right but again the finishing touch could not be provided as Sam Foulds skewed his effort wide.

Dwayne Spence made his second Scholars appearance as a second half substitute and came close to scoring with three minutes to go but his shot went wide, but Chasetown would put the lid on it and add a fourth in the first minute of stoppage time when Spence set up Smith to score despite appeals for handball from the Badgers.

Chasetown: Acton, Turner, J Branch, Slater, Davies (Bridgwater, 82 mins), Teesdale, Stephens, Parsons, Birch (Spence, 76 mins), Morris (D Smith, 72 mins), Jevons

Other Subs: Cohen, M Branch (not used)
